Caitlin Clark and Angel Reese got into a heated argument after a foul in the third quarter of their game on Saturday. Reese pushed Natasha Howard in the back while grabbing an offensive rebound, leading to a foul by Clark as Reese went up for a shot. Reese fell to the ground, prompting a confrontation between the two players. Referees reviewed the play and upgraded Clark’s foul to a flagrant one, issuing technical fouls to both players.
The rivalry between Clark and Reese dates back to their time in college basketball, adding another chapter to their competitive history. Clark emphasized the importance of facing rivals on the court, acknowledging the intensity and excitement it brings to the game. The two players have a history of contentious matchups, with Clark facing questionable fouls from Reese’s team in previous seasons.
Last year, Clark endured several controversial fouls from Reese’s Sky team, including a notable incident with Chennedy Carter and Diamond DeShields. Despite the challenges, Clark’s team emerged victorious in most of their meetings with the Sky, drawing significant attention from fans and viewers.
